Drain clearing services involve the removal of blockages and debris from plumbing systems to ensure proper flow within residential, commercial, and industrial properties. Technicians typically use specialized tools such as drain snakes, augers, and high-pressure water jetting equipment to clear obstructions that may be caused by grease buildup, hair, soap scum, or foreign objects. The process helps restore the drainage system's functionality, preventing backups and reducing the risk of water damage or foul odors. Proper drain clearing not only improves the efficiency of plumbing systems but also helps maintain the overall hygiene and safety of a property.
These services address common plumbing issues like slow drains, recurring clogs, and foul odors emanating from sinks, toilets, or floor drains. Blockages can result from everyday use, accumulation of debris, or external factors such as tree roots infiltrating underground pipes. Drain clearing services are essential for resolving these problems quickly and effectively, reducing the likelihood of more serious plumbing failures or costly repairs. Regular maintenance or emergency interventions by professional service providers can help identify potential issues early and keep drainage systems functioning smoothly.

The overview below groups typical Drain Clearing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Glendale, AZ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ic Drain Clearing - Typically costs between $100 and $300 for standard drain cleaning services. This range covers minor clogs in residential drains, such as kitchen or bathroom sinks. Prices may vary based on the severity and location of the blockage.
Video Drain Inspection - Usually priced from $150 to $400, depending on the length and complexity of the pipe system. This service helps identify hidden or hard-to-reach obstructions within drains. Costs can fluctuate based on the accessibility of the pipes.
Main Sewer Line Cleaning - The cost generally ranges from $300 to $1,000 for comprehensive sewer line clearing. Larger or more complex systems, especially in older homes, may incur higher charges. Additional fees may apply for extensive work or repairs.
Emergency Drain Services - Emergency drain clearing can range from $200 to $600 or more, depending on the time of service and severity of the clog. This service is typically sought outside regular hours and may involve additional charges. Pricing varies by provider and situation.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es drain clogs? Drain clogs can be caused by a variety of factors including accumulated debris, grease buildup, hair, soap scum, or foreign objects obstructing the pipes.
How can I tell if my drain is clogged? Signs of a clogged drain include slow draining water, unpleasant odors, gurgling sounds, or water backing up in sinks or tubs.
Are drain clearing services safe for my plumbing system? Professional drain clearing services use techniques designed to safely remove blockages without damaging pipes or fixtures.
How often should drain cleaning be performed? Regular drain cleaning is recommended if you experience frequent clogs or slow drainage, typically every 1 to 2 years.
What methods do drain clearing professionals use? Local service providers often use methods such as snaking, hydro jetting, or augering to effectively clear drain blockages.
